void* get_kernel(void *args)
{
struct utsname name;
struct job_args *job = args;
if (uname(&name) == -1) {
job->buf.meta.len = sprintf((char*)job->buf.chunk.data, "Unknown");
SSL_write(job->ssl, &job->buf, sizeof(struct msg_t));
} else {
job->buf.meta.len = sprintf( (char*)job->buf.chunk.data,
"%s %s %s %s %s",
name.sysname,
name.nodename,
name.release,
name.version,
name.machine );
SSL_write(job->ssl, &job->buf, sizeof(struct msg_t));
}
job->slot = FREE;
return 0;
}
void* get_uptime(void *args)
{
struct job_args *job = args;
struct sysinfo sys;
if (sysinfo(&sys) != 0) {
job->buf.meta.len = sprintf((char*)job->buf.chunk.data, "Unknown");
SSL_write(job->ssl, &job->buf, sizeof(struct msg_t));
} else {
memcpy(&job->buf.chunk.data, &sys.uptime, sizeof(long));
//sprintf((char*)&job->buf.chunk.data, "%ld", sys.uptime);
SSL_write(job->ssl, &job->buf, sizeof(struct msg_t));
}
job->slot = FREE;
return 0;
}
void* get_memory(void *args)
{
long pages, pagesize, freepages;
struct job_args *job = args;
pages = sysconf(_SC_PHYS_PAGES);
pagesize = sysconf (_SC_PAGESIZE);
freepages = sysconf(_SC_AVPHYS_PAGES);
job->buf.meta.len = sprintf( (char*)job->buf.chunk.data,
"%ld / %ld (MB)",
((pages - freepages) * pagesize) / 1048576 /* 1024*1024 */,
(pages * pagesize) / 1048576 );
SSL_write(job->ssl, &job->buf, sizeof(struct msg_t));
job->slot = FREE;
//return 0;
pthread_detach(pthread_self());
pthread_exit(NULL);
}
